Panchkula, December 13
In order to apprise the public of the traffic rules and road safety issues, the Panchkula police today organised an Inter-School Road Safety Quiz.
As many as 72 schools from the district participated in the competition. The Deputy Commissioner of Police (DCP), Hamid Akhtar, gave away the certificates to the students.
“Over 485 students took part in the three levels of the quiz. The first level had 20 questions. The second level was to be cleared after five more questions, i.e. 25, and the third level (15 more) was to be cleared after 40 questions,” said the Assistant Commissioner of Police (ACP), Jagtar Singh.
Initially, the Panchkula police had booked the Yavnika open theater for the quiz but due to rain, the competition was held at Government School, Sector 7.
Certain school students from Morni could not come because of rain.
